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Newton-le-Willows to Truro start from as little as £36.60

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Newton-le-Willows to Truro are available for £118.30 one way, or £197.50 return

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ities and Amenities

At Newton-le-Willows train station, you will find a ticket office that operates extensive hours, opening as early as 6 a.m. and closing just before midnight. There are also user-friendly ticket machines that accommodate both cash and card payments, ensuring a smooth ticket purchasing experience. The station caters to the needs of all travelers with smartcard validators and an induction loop.

For those needing assistance, staff help is available, and customer help points are strategically placed around the station. Though there is no luggage storage option, CCTV cameras are present for enhanced security. Accessibility features include step-free access throughout the station, a scooter-friendly environment, and ramps for train access. However, facilities such as waiting rooms and seating areas are not available. Additionally, there are 32 dedicated accessible parking spaces within the 400-space car park operated by Merseytravel, offering free parking.

Onward Travel and Connectivity

Conveniently, the station is linked with various transportation modes. There's a handy bus interchange outside the station's booking office on Alfred Street for those needing to catch a rail replacement service or general bus services. For a more personalized trip, taxis can be booked online at Cab4You. Although bicycle hire is not offered, the facilities are supportive of cycling enthusiasts, providing 24 sheltered bike storage spaces equipped with CCTV surveillance.

All Aboard: Station Facilities and Amenities

Truro station is armed with a robust ticketing system to accommodate early risers and night owls alike, with the ticket office open as early as 06:45 am during the weekdays. Need to collect tickets purchased online? This is conveniently doable at the ticket machines on site. For those venturing with smartcards, although issued here, validators are notably absent so plan accordingly.

The station extends its warm welcome through essential facilities—while luggage storage is unavailable, the waiting rooms offer a relaxing respite between 06:45 am and 20:05 pm on weekdays. Unfortunately, though accessible toilets are absent, standard facilities are available on Platform 2 with baby changing amenities spanning Platforms 2 and 3.

Getting Around: Transport Options from Truro

Truro is well-connected beyond its borders with several onward travel options. The station fronts a dedicated taxi rank, making it easy to move seamlessly from train to road. Embrace Cornwall’s beauty even further by planning your onward journey through local bus services readily available to enhance your travel itinerary. For a picturesque pedal, bicycle hire is conveniently located 4 miles from the station at Bike Chain Bissoe, perfect for a venture into Cornwall’s scenic landscapes.
